Cash money bond is used as an assurance that a defendant will certainly return for a test or hearings. The money is returned after they make all required court appearances, or else the bond is forfeited to the government.


The judge could additionally forgo bond entirely and also launch a defendant on their "very own recognizance," which indicates that a person promises that they will certainly appear when they're supposed to. If an offender is incapable to pay his/her court-determined bail amount, the individual can try to make use of a personal bail bond company.

New York City set up an alternative-to-bail task in 2016, called the Overseen Launch Program. It gives judges the discernment to release accuseds incapable to pay for bond, under the condition that they occasionally meet social employees and full regular phone check-ins. By March 2019, the program had actually provided an 88 percent court appearance result, comparable to outcomes of an accused being released on their own recognizance or bail.

Bail Hearings When a court holds a bail hearing, it establishes exactly how much bond uses to a particular instance. Courts do not constantly have to enable bond, and can deny it if allowed by state regulation. When the court establishes bail quantities or whether to deny bond, it considers a variety factors:.


Accuseds that are encountering sentences that enforce fatality or lengthy periods of imprisonment might be extra most likely to attempt to flee than those facing much less significant charges. An individual with solid links to a community, such as someone that has a regional service or whose whole family members lies in the location, might be much less likely to get away or fall short to re-emerge at court than a person that is simply checking web out.

An accused with a great deal of cash or possessions might not see a low bond quantity as a considerable deterrent, while those with few possessions might be substantially affected by bond quantities outside of their sources. A court can consider if an accused is employed and most likely to shed that work as an outcome of being incapable to pay bond and remaining in protection.

If an offender has been granted bond numerous times in the past yet has always violated bail conditions or fell short to appear in court, courts will usually impose a lot higher bail than they would for someone with no past background of falling short to show up. Or, they may also reject bond entirely.

For instance, bond for somebody implicated of a minor burglary may be $1,000 or much less, yet bail for someone charged of murder could be thousands of countless dollars or more. If an accused's launch would pose a danger to health and wellness of others, or to the neighborhood at large, courts typically decline to allow bail in all.
